Additional Exercise-Permeability
A field test in a stratum of sandy soil was made, in which water was pumped from a well which penetrated the full depth of the soil layer. Under equilibrium conditions water was pumped from the well at the rate of 8.5m3? day. The observed height of the water level above the horizontal base of the stratum (which rested on impervious rock) was 4.5 m and 5.5 m in boreholes made at distances of 15 m and 30 m from the well, respectively. Calculate the coefficient of permeability (in m? day).
